Evaluation of Physico-chemical characteristics and microbial contamination in drainage channel of Gola river water at different distance gradients

Preeti Singh*, Akansha Rastogi and Veer Singh

Dept of Environment Science, College of Basic Sciences and Humanities, G. B. Pant University of Agriculture and Technology, Pantnagar, Uttarakhand, India
*Corresponding Author E-mail: preetienv@gmail.com

 ABSTRACT

River Gola originates from Kumaun Himalaya and flows into mountains for several kilometers and
descends down into the plains where it starts getting polluted due to the major pollution load contributed
by the effluents of the Lalkuan-based Century Pulp and Paper Mill (Uttarakhand). The value of BOD
(300 mgl-1), COD (812 mgl-1), TDS (1460 mgl-1), TSS (580 mgl-1), chloride (775 mgl-1), E.C.(1185ms
/cm3), pH and turbidity and microbial population (E. coli)(300/100ml) of water were very high at the
point of onset of waste and decreased with increasing distance from the source. In this study we planned
to estimate the pollution load generated by the paper and pulp industry in water at different distances (0-
17 km) and possibilities of the natural water purification in course of its passage with distance and time.
